Biological explanations of disordered mood have focused on the effects of several different brain chemicals. true or false

Answers

Answer 1
Answer:

Answer: True

Explanation: Biological explanations of mood disorders are based on how the lack or excess of a neurotransmitter causes a diversity of mood disorders.

Psychiatrists take this theories and work with it to treat their patients, that is why they use medication; medication stimulates production or decrease of the neurotransmitter supposed to be the cause of that specific disorder.

Sandra is at a social gathering with a lot of good friends. She will likely feel that the temperature in the room is warmer than will her friend who is feeling excluded. This phenomenon is called:________.

Answers

Answer:

The answer is embodied cognition.

Explanation:

The theory of embodied cognition states that the body plays a major role in experiencing cognitive processes. This means that the way we process information is not only dependent on our brains, but our body as a whole. For example, our ability to experience physical stimulus such as warmth and cold also influences the way we interpret other non-physical situations, such as feeling excluded at a party.

What is Restorative justice

Answers

a system of criminal justice that focuses on the rehabilitation of offenders through reconciliation with victims and the community at large.
